Get started2 Acacia Drive is a four-bedroom detached house in Castleford (WF10 3PF). It has a recorded floor area of 166 m² (around 1787 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band E. The latest certificate (February 2023) shows a D (score 60),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The rating has held steady at D across 2 certificates since October 2010. Between certificates, lighting went from Poor to Good; while wall efficiency dropped from Good to Poor and roof efficiency dropped from Poor to Very Poor.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 72). Our model identifies extension potential, subject to local planning policy.
Sale prices here have outpaced England HPI: 3.8% per year against 0% for the wider region.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£215/sq ft) was about 26.6% above the typical sold price in the postcode. At 166 m² the property is well over the postcode median (93 m² across 22 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. One planning record on file: an extension refused in 2007. Sold December 2023 for £385,000.
